KFOY (1060 AM) is a radio station broadcasting a full-service/community radio format. Licensed to Sparks, Nevada, United States, the station serves the Reno area. The station is owned by Lotus Communications.[1]

KFOY serves as the Reno, Nevada Spanish language affiliate for the San Francisco Giants Radio Network.[2] KFOY also serves as the Reno Spanish affiliate for the Las Vegas Raiders Radio Network.[3]
